Back in the glory days of rave, a band of dancers in the New York area formed a dance group dedicated to the spread of liquid popping dance style.
Liquid popping emerged in the early 90's with the growth of electronica music. Basically, a more smooth and fluid like pop and lock. I know these guys made an instructional video before they went their separate ways. If anyone out there knows where I can get a copy, be sure to let me know.
